Fynalite Hi-Strength Manure Fork 4 Prong D Grip 32 inch Green 4PD
High tensile steel handles. Superior strength yet lighter in weight than a mild steel handle. Best quality, high carbon forged heads, designed for long life and strength. Perfectly balanced. Choice of generous sized textured D and T grips. Tough lasting. Country green finish.
